Transaction 75a41ffad7197b808875e49364cd8510d3913ef763edae6f9152626d7aff9054

1 Input
2 Outputs
  • 75a41ffad7197b808875e49364cd8510d3913ef763edae6f9152626d7aff9054:0
  • value  387024
    address  19dhddwFSvCXcjrhGbxnasb6xBLe8Suz8a
  • 75a41ffad7197b808875e49364cd8510d3913ef763edae6f9152626d7aff9054:1
  • value  419146
    address  1PsJu6oTZTFX8KkBfPEYBuxWPxTLq5iv6Y